【问题描述】:
我目前正在尝试运行 Dataflow(Apache Beam、Python SDK)任务以将 >100GB 的推文文件导入 BigQuery,但遇到了Error: Message: Too many sources provided: 15285. Limit is 10000.
该任务获取推文 (JSON),提取 5 个相关字段,通过一些转换对其进行一些转换/清理,然后将这些值写入 BigQuery,这些值将用于进一步处理。
有Cloud Dataflow to BigQuery - too many sources,但它似乎是由于有很多不同的输入文件引起的,而我只有一个输入文件,所以它似乎不相关。此外,提到的解决方案相当神秘,我不确定是否/如何将它们应用于我的问题。
我的猜测是 BigQuery 在持久化它们之前为每一行或其他东西写入临时文件,这就是“太多来源”的意思?
我该如何解决这个问题?
